Three teens charged with battery

HOBE SOUND, FL -- Three teenagers have been charged with battery after assaulting a man on Sunday.
 
15-year-old Taylor James Lolmaugh of Hobe Sound was charged with felony battery in the incident.  Javonte Jackson, 17, and 19-year-old Samuel C. Allcock were each charged with misdemeanor battery.

According to TCPalm.com the incident happened around 3 a.m. in the 7100 block of Hobe Terrace when the three suspects drove to Stephen Janetis’ home in Hobe Sound to drop off Janetis’ sister.

TCPalm.com also reports that Lolmaugh used a broken bottle to cut Janetis in the face who was treated at St. Mary’s Medical Center in West Palm Beach for facial injuries.
